Description

This cross between the botanical species Encyclia randii and the expressive hybrid Blc. Agatha produces a striking orchid that displays both elegance and character. Thanks to its hereditary background, this is a plant with vigorous flowering and captivating fragrance.

Origin

Encyclia randii is a natural species from Brazil, known for its delicate, star-shaped flowers and spicy fragrance. Its other parent, Blc. Agatha, is a well-known Cattleya hybrid (Brassavola × Laelia × Cattleya) bred for imposing flowers and richness of color. The combination of the two gives a hybrid with botanical stature and hefty ornamental value.

Characteristics

This plant forms sturdy, upright pseudobulbs with narrow lanceolate leaves. During flowering it produces several flowers per stem, often with a nice contrast between the narrow petals and a fuller, wavy lip.
Color varies from individual to individual, but you can usually count on shades of lavender, cream and pink. Some specimens are also slightly fragrant, especially in the morning hours.

Care

Light

Light location with filtered sunlight. An east or west-facing window is ideal. Avoid bright afternoon sun behind glass.

Temperature

Daytime temperatures between 20-25 °C, nights around 15-18 °C.

Substrate

Use an aerated orchid substrate based on fine to medium bark.

Humidity

Aim for an air humidity of 55-75%. For drier air, a humidifier or a bowl of water under the pot (without the roots in it) will help.

Nutrition

During the growing period (spring and summer) feed weekly with a diluted orchid fertilizer (¼ strength). In fall and winter less frequently.

Watering.

Allow the substrate to dry almost completely between waterings. Preferably use demineralized water at room temperature. Tap water is not recommended due to risk of mineral buildup in the roots.

Flowering

Typically blooms once a year with several flowers at a time, depending on care. The flowering period often falls in summer or fall. After flowering, do not remove the stem until it has completely withered.
